How much do data entry j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 31, 2026, the average hourly pay for data entry in Kent, OH is $17.76,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.90 and $19.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a data entry job?

Data entry jobs involve inputting, updating, and managing data in computer systems or databases. Professionals in this role are responsible for entering information accurately from various sources, such as paper documents, forms, or audio recordings, into digital formats. Data entry jobs require attention to detail, fast typing skills, and the ability to follow instructions closely. These positions are common in industries like healthcare, finance, and administration, and can be performed in-office or remotely.

What are some common challenges faced by data entry professionals and how can they be managed?

Data entry professionals often encounter challenges such as repetitive tasks, maintaining accuracy under tight deadlines, and managing large volumes of information. To address these, it is important to develop strong attention to detail, utilize keyboard shortcuts for efficiency, and take regular breaks to prevent fatigue. Many organizations also provide training on data management systems and encourage collaboration with team members for quality assurance, helping data entry specialists maintain high standards and productivity.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a data entry professional,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Data Entry professional, you need strong attention to detail, fast and accurate typing skills, and a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with spreadsheet software like Microsoft Excel, database systems, and data management tools is typically required. Organizational skills, reliability, and the ability to manage repetitive tasks with minimal errors are standout soft skills in this role. These competencies are crucial for maintaining data integrity, supporting efficient business operations, and preventing costly mistakes.

What is the difference between Data Entry vs Data Coordinator?

AspectData EntryData Coordinator
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; basic computer skillsHigh school diploma; additional experience in data management
Work EnvironmentOffice settings, remote workOffice or remote, often with team collaboration
Industry UsageCommon in various industries for basic data inputUsed in organizations managing complex data projects
Job FocusInputting and updating dataOrganizing, verifying, and managing data accuracy

While both roles involve working with data, Data Entry primarily focuses on inputting and updating information, whereas Data Coordinator handles organizing, verifying, and managing data accuracy and integrity. The roles differ in complexity and scope but often overlap in data handling tasks.

Which data entry jobs are legit?

Legit data entry jobs are typically offered by reputable companies and involve tasks like inputting information into databases or spreadsheets. Genuine positions usually require basic computer skills, attention to detail, and may involve remote work, but they do not require upfront fees or promise high earnings without effort.
